What Are Ceramic Coatings?
Ceramic finishings are sophisticated protective layers that boost your car's exterior. They're made from a liquid polymer that chemically bonds with your automobile's paint, creating a durable guard. Unlike traditional wax or sealants, which disappear gradually, ceramic finishings supply durable defense against ecological pollutants like UV rays, dust, and chemicals.When you use a ceramic finish, you're buying an obstacle that repels water, making it simpler to cleanse your cars and truck and keeping it looking newer for longer. This technology aids preserve the integrity of your paint, decreasing the threat of scrapes and oxidation.Ceramic finishes been available in different solutions, each developed to satisfy different demands and preferences. You can select a DIY kit or choose expert application, depending on your convenience level and budget. Overall, ceramic layers stand for a sophisticated option for keeping your car's aesthetic appeal and durability.

The Application Process: How to Use Ceramic Coatings
Using a ceramic finishing involves a number of essential steps to ensure optimal results. Completely clean your vehicle to eliminate any type of dirt, gunk, or contaminants. This ensures the surface area is tidy and prepared for the layer. Next, decontaminate the paint making use of a clay bar to get rid of embedded bits. Later, evaluate the paint for blemishes and polish it to accomplish a smooth surface.Once your automobile's surface area is prepped, apply the ceramic coating in tiny sections. Utilize an applicator pad to spread out the coating equally, complying with the producer's instructions. Enable the finish to cure for the suggested time, typically in between one to two hours, depending on the product.Finally, avoid cleaning your car for at the very least a week to allow the finishing bond properly. Complying with these actions will assist you attain a long lasting, high-gloss coating that safeguards your cars and truck for years to come.

Comparing Ceramic Coatings to Standard Wax
After guaranteeing your auto's surface area is completely prepped with a ceramic finishing, it's time to ponder how this contemporary option compares to typical wax. Ceramic finishes offer a durable layer of security that lasts for several years, while wax generally provides just a few weeks of luster. You'll see that ceramic coverings bond with your paint, creating a hydrophobic surface area that wards off water and dust, making maintenance easier.In contrast, typical wax rests on top of the paint and calls for regular reapplication. With ceramic layers, you obtain remarkable scratch resistance and UV protection, assisting to stop fading and oxidation. While the preliminary financial investment for a ceramic covering is greater, the lasting benefits typically outweigh the costs. So, if you're seeking toughness and enhanced gloss, ceramic layers are a clever choice over conventional wax.
Upkeep Tips for Your Ceramic Layered Automobile
To keep your ceramic-coated lorry looking excellent, regular upkeep is vital. Begin with a mild wash using a pH-balanced shampoo; stay clear of severe detergents that can deteriorate the covering. Utilize a microfiber laundry mitt to avoid scrapes and check this site out always rinse extensively to remove any soap residue.After cleaning, completely dry your automobile with a soft microfiber towel to prevent water places. Take into consideration using a ceramic upkeep spray every few months to improve the finish's hydrophobic properties and add an added layer of protection.It's check also sensible to avoid automatic auto cleans with rough brushes, as they can damage the finish. Instead, go with hand cleans or touchless wash options. Additionally, consistently check your car for contaminants like tree sap or bird droppings and address them quickly to stop etching. Adhering to these tips will help keep the shine and resilience of your ceramic-coated car for several years ahead.
Typical Misconceptions About Ceramic Coatings
Despite the remarkable advantages of ceramic finishings, numerous misconceptions can create confusion for auto owners. One common mistaken belief is that ceramic finishings get rid of the requirement for maintenance. While they do provide boosted security, regular cleaning and care are still necessary to maintain that high-gloss finish.Another myth is that these layers are scratch-proof. While they provide a solid layer of defense against small scrapes, they can't hold up against extreme impacts or unpleasant materials.Many also think that ceramic finishes will certainly make their cars and trucks unsusceptible to all contaminants. Actually, they drive away dirt and water however won't stop issues like bird droppings or tree sap from creating damage if left unattended.Lastly, some assume that using ceramic coatings is a do it yourself job any person can take care of, yet achieving a flawless application often requires specialist know-how to guarantee peak results.
